Replacement Costs - The cost to replace damaged plumbing can range from approximately $1,000 to $4,000, depending on the extent of the damage and the type of pipes involved. For example, replacing a section of damaged copper piping might cost around $1,500, while extensive pipe replacement could reach higher amounts.
Material Expenses - Material costs vary based on the type of plumbing used. Standard PVC pipes may cost between $2 and $4 per foot, whereas copper pipes can range from $6 to $10 per foot, affecting the overall replacement budget.
Labor Estimates - Labor charges for plumbing replacement services typically fall between $45 and $200 per hour, with total costs depending on project complexity and duration. A straightforward replacement might take a few hours, while more extensive work can increase overall expenses.
Additional Factors - Costs may increase if additional repairs or modifications are necessary, such as fixing wall or floor damage, which can add several hundred dollars to the total.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ific project requirements.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s of damaged plumbing that may need replacement? Common indicators include persistent leaks, low water pressure, discolored water, foul odors, and visible corrosion or cracks in pipes.
How do professionals typically replace damaged plumbing? Contractors may remove the faulty sections and install new pipes using appropriate fittings and materials suitable for the plumbing system.
Can damaged plumbing cause water damage in my property? Yes, leaks or burst pipes can lead to water damage, mold growth, and structural issues if not addressed promptly.
What types of pipes are used for replacement plumbing? Common options include copper, PVC, and PEX pipes, selected based on the specific needs of the plumbing system and property.
